Bonan climate — normals and trends
Bonan (China) has a subtropical highland, dry winter climate (Cwb) under the Köppen-Geiger classification. Its mean annual temperature is 14.4 °C and it receives 1,398 mm of precipitation per year.
These figures are normals computed over 86 complete calendar years, from 1940 to 2025, using ERA5 reanalysis data from the Copernicus programme.
The warmest month is June (19.4 °C on average) and the coldest is January (7.4 °C). Rainfall peaks in July.
Bonan averages 20 frost days, 1 hot days (≥ 30 °C) and 186 rainy days per year.
Bonan has warmed by +2.4 °C between 1940 and 2025, or +0.28 °C per decade. This trend is statistically significant.
The number of frost days there went from about 30 to 10 per year over the period.
The hottest day of the period reached 32.6 °C (on 31 May 2023) and the coldest -8.1 °C (on 1 January 1984).
Data from ERA5 reanalysis (Copernicus Climate Change Service), redistributed under a CC-BY 4.0 licence. Normals are recomputed whenever the archive is updated.
